Baltimore needs bus-trains

Buses could serve commuters better than trains. To help expand service, I would try retrofitting buses with rail wheels similar to what the railroad attaches to its service vehicles. Unlike trains, buses could exit the track retracting the rail wheels to continue on the streets.

Abandoned rail lines could be used as additional roads. Buses could avoid traffic gridlocks and switch over to a rail line.

It's time to rethink transportation. Think about all those outlying housing developments that have rail lines or abandoned lines that would provide almost door-to-work connection. Buses could handle the additional wheels fairly easily. At least try a few buses to see how it works out.
